Windmill Time!

While there are many culinary delights to be had at the Jersey Shore, this particular delicacy has a very special place in my heart (and my Mom's, who is a big fan)... it's the Windmill Hot Dog.

Now it may look like your average hot dog, but it is far far superior to your standard NYC dirty water dog. It must be magic but they manage to make the outside of the dog all crispy and crunchy and the inside is delightfully juicy and flavorful. Add that to the fact that they have sauerkraut available for topping your dog (and like 10 other fun toppings)- its the perfect dog. The dogs at Yankee Stadium come in a close second in the hot dog wars, but their main draw is ambiance, so the windmill dog really tops the charts.

To firmly cement the restaurants superiority, they also serve this amazingly delicious side...

Oh yea, krinkle cut french fries and ooey-gooey cheese sauce. Healthy? No, not so much. But delightful? Oh yes, they are mouth-wateringly good. I am rarely a fries fan, but these make me drool (and make me think of the required miles on the treadmill after this indulgent meal).
